Arm Muscle Anatomy

Question

Study the diagram below and answer the questions that follow
Form Four Biology
(i) Name the muscle labelled:
(ii) What happens to each muscle as the arm is straightened?

Answer

(a) A - Biceps
B - Triceps;

(b) A - Biceps relax
B - Triceps contract;
